Querying Wikidata with SPARQL
Jay Winkler
SPARQL is a query language for retrieving data from knowledge graphs like Wikidata. If you’ve used SQL to query databases, SPARQL follows a similar logic – but instead of rows and columns, you’re working with linked triples: subject, predicate, object.
For this project, we used SPARQL to pull structured data about Black artists in Philadelphia from Wikidata’s public endpoint at query.wikidata.org.
A Basic Query
Here’s a minimal query that retrieves artists tagged with the PMA’s African American artist entity (Q94124522):
SELECT ?artist ?artistLabel WHERE {
?artist wdt:P5008 wd:Q94124522 .
SERVICE wikibase:label {
bd:serviceParam wikibase:language "en" .
}
}
wdt:P5008is the “on focus list of Wikimedia project” propertywd:Q94124522is the PMA African American artist maintenance category- The
SERVICE wikibase:labelblock tells Wikidata to return human-readable labels instead of just Q-numbers
Adding More Fields
The real power of SPARQL is pulling multiple properties at once. Our project queries include gender, birth/death dates, birthplace, education, occupation, employer, residence, and which museum collections hold their work. Each OPTIONAL clause adds a field without excluding artists who lack that data:
OPTIONAL { ?artist wdt:P21 ?sexGender. }
OPTIONAL { ?artist wdt:P569 ?birthday. }
OPTIONAL { ?artist wdt:P19 ?birthPlace. }
OPTIONAL { ?artist wdt:P106 ?occupation. }
OPTIONAL { ?artist wdt:P6379 ?worksInCollection. }
Handling Duplicates
One challenge: artists with multiple occupations or residences produce multiple rows. We handle this in SPARQL using GROUP_CONCAT to collapse multiple values into comma-separated strings:
(GROUP_CONCAT(DISTINCT(?occupationLabel); separator=", ") AS ?occupations)
Try It Yourself
You can run SPARQL queries directly in the browser at query.wikidata.org. Our full query notebooks are available in the wikidata repository.
